Position: MEDICAL ASSISTANT/ADULT NEUROLOGY - M-F (8-5 or 9-5:30)

Toledo Clinic's Neurology Department is seeking a full-time Medical Assistant (RMA/CMA/CCMA) to provide both clinical and clerical support in a busy Adult Neurology Office located at 4235 Secor Rd, Toledo OH. The hours are Monday
- Friday (8:00-5:00 or 9:00-5:30). Previous medical office experience is strongly preferred.

Toledo Clinic is offering a $2,000 Sign-On Bonus to qualified Medical Assistants. Sign-On Bonuses are payable within 30 days of hire to employees that have active and verified credentials (ex: RMA/CMA/CCMA/CPCT/A). For candidates that have not yet obtained or need to renew their credential, the Sign-On Bonus is payable once the credential is obtained and verified. After one year of service, qualified Medical Assistants will be eligible for an additional $2,000 Retention Bonus.

General

Summary

Assist physician(s) with patient treatment, prepares patient for physician(s), and performs various clerical duties. Works under the supervision of the Office Manager.

Principal

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Escorting patients to exam room.
  • Assists providers with patient care.
  • Preparing exam rooms.
  • Preparing patient for Drs. (i.e.: histories, blood pressure, vitals, etc.).
  • Sterilizing and preparing instruments.
  • Various clerical duties (phones, schedule appointments)
  • At the request of the physician, calling in prescription refills.
  • Order and maintain exam room supplies and instruments.
  • Follow up with lab work and/or xrays.
  • Administering injections.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
  • Excellent interpersonal skills required.
  • Consistently arrives at work, in professional attire, on time and completes all tasks within established time frame.
  • Seeks appropriate tasks when primary tasks are completed and assists co-workers as needed.
  • Demonstrates adaptability to expanded roles.
  • Credentialed as a Medical Assistant (i.e.: CMA, CCMA, RMA)
  • Medicare Exclusion List
  • Adheres to clinic's policies and procedures.
Education
  • Medical Assisting degree or diploma from an accredited school required.
Preferred
  • Clinical medical assisting experience preferred.
